This is an auction for a an Official NZ War History: TAKROUNA, by I McL Wards.


This is one of a series of twenty large format (A4) paperback books published by the War History Branch of the Department of Internal Affairs in the late 1940s and early 1950s. The purpose of the "Episodes and Studies" series was described as follows by Major-General Howard Kippenberger, Editor-in-Chief, of the New Zealand War Histories:

"It is the intention of this series to present aspects of New Zealand's part in the Second World War which will not receive detailed treatment in the campaign volumes and which are considered either worthy of special notice or typical of many phases of our war experience. The series is illustrated with material which would otherwise seldom see publication. It will also contain short accounts of campaigns and operations which will be dealt with in detail in the appropriate volumes."
